What is laughter therapy? Basics • method, not comedy

Laughter therapy is a structured practice that uses playful breathing, gentle movement, and intentional laughter to support mood and stress regulation. It is not about jokes; it’s about activating the body’s laughter response in a safe and guided way.

Is it science-based? Evidence • practical and careful

Research on laughter, breathwork, and social connection suggests benefits for perceived stress, affect, and group cohesion. We avoid medical claims: courses are educational and wellness-focused. You’ll get citations and a reading list in your materials.

How do online sessions work? Online • camera optional

Live online sessions are interactive: you’ll be guided through warmups, breath and laughter exercises, and a calm closing. You can participate with camera on or off. We share audio-friendly cues and offer a low-stimulation option for participants who prefer it.

Is it safe for everyone? Safety • intensity options

Most people can participate comfortably, but laughter and breathwork can be intense. If you have a medical condition, are pregnant, or have recent surgery, consult a clinician before joining. In sessions you can always choose a lower-intensity version (smiling, humming, seated movement).

What is facilitator training? Training • lead with confidence

Facilitator training teaches you to lead sessions: cueing, pacing, group safety, inclusive language, and adapting exercises for different needs. You’ll practice leading, receive feedback, and leave with a session plan template you can reuse.

What accessibility options do you offer? Accessibility • seated & sensory‑aware

We support seated participation, low-intensity alternatives, sensory-reduced pacing (fewer sudden cues), and clear verbal descriptions. For online delivery, we can share written prompts and provide optional captions depending on platform capabilities. Tell us what helps you feel safe and included.
